How do you know he never really loved you?

Recognizing a lack of genuine love can be painful. Look for patterns of behavior: consistent disinterest in your life, a lack of emotional support, unwillingness to compromise, and a general disregard for your feelings. Actions often speak louder than words. If you consistently feel unseen, unheard, and undervalued, it’s a strong indicator that the love you deserve isn’t present.

How do I accept he never loved me?

Acceptance is a process, not an event. Acknowledge your feelings of sadness, anger, and disappointment. Allow yourself to grieve the loss of the relationship you hoped for. Focus on self-care, build a strong support system, and practice self-compassion. Recognize that his inability to love you doesn’t diminish your worth. Seek therapy if you’re struggling to process the emotions and move forward. Remember, you deserve to be loved fully and genuinely.
